BACKGROUND:

Background

Ordinance No. 19-2025 proposes updates to the City of Deltona’s Land Development Code to allow more flexible development of legally established, substandard single-family lots of record. Key changes include defining “Lot of Record,” permitting construction of undersized lots that meet all other zoning standards, and reducing the need for variance. The ordinance supports infill development, aligns with the City’s Comprehensive Plan, and was unanimously recommended for approval by the Planning and Zoning Board. The City Commission will consider the ordinance at readings scheduled for June 2 and July 7, 2025.
